Description

The trail starts at the Hog Springs Rest Area, a nice picnic site on UT 95. Follow the boot-worn path across the small stream and along the banks as you make your way up the canyon. The canyon walls on either side are very impressive. If the trail is occasionally difficult to find, just follow the meandering stream. After about 1 mile, you reach a shady alcove and a wide pool. Depending on the season there will be a 6-foot waterfall above the alcove.

Once you've enjoyed your stay at the pool, retrace your steps to head back to the road and your car.
